Article: Final Two Looking for the Big One; Both Coaches Are Familiar With Super Bowls, but Only Holmgren Has Won It All

When the coaches of the two Super Bowl teams annually conduct their final news conferences on the Friday before the game, each is asked to pose with the Lombardi Trophy -- given Sunday night to the victorious club -- before exiting the stage. And, almost invariably, at least one of the coaches refuses to touch the coveted, glistening trophy, not wanting to seem presumptuous by clutching the hardware before earning rightful possession of it.

Seattle Seahawks Coach Mike Holmgren was asked here Friday if he had any such superstition. "No," Holmgren said. "I'll touch it any chance I get, and hope to be able to touch it again."
